> I think it is pretty reliable. I've have a few commercial clients (Sorry,
> no names) that use dev_poll in high capacity / high performance
> environments. This is using OCITAO 2.2a on RHEL 6.6 and later.
>
> I think the ACE wrappers used to integrate dev poll are in pretty good
> shape, so as long as the underlying OS is good, you are good to go.
>
> Note that I mention OCITAO 2.2a simply because I have direct knowledge of
> supporting folks with that version, later releases of TAO from the DOC
> Group will work well too.

>> By default TAO uses the Select Reactor. On Unix/Linux platforms the
>> select() API cannot cope with situations where a process opens more than
>> 1024 file descriptors. This is a known issue, and with the advanced
>> resource factory option "-ORBReactorType dev_poll" TAO can be configured to
>> use the alternative ACE_Dev_Poll_Reactor, which does not have the same
>> issue.
>>
>> The documentation still describes this option as experimental. The last
>> discussion I can find is from 2011/2012:
>>
>> https://groups.google.com/forum/#!topic/comp.soft-sys.ace/KpG558hto70
>>
>> How reliable is it? Are people using dev_poll?
